Transaction 5f789c4034d37612cddec7027d610d80ac8ef7090c262ee3ca1d4bebf90c3312
2 Input
2 Outputs
- 5f789c4034d37612cddec7027d610d80ac8ef7090c262ee3ca1d4bebf90c3312:0
- 5f789c4034d37612cddec7027d610d80ac8ef7090c262ee3ca1d4bebf90c3312:1
value 300000000
address 3572WvkWnR6tfVWmyrd3a2EbL5c9nHQJPt
value 48349000
address 17JQ5UQrBSLwuVb8CN4WJdNhPruRqpKbie